Why Puppies Should Most Likely To Childcare
While pups are normally responsive to new experiences, they require early socializing and correct training to stop negative behaviors. Daycare offers these experiences in a risk-free, organized setting.


Young puppies can go to day care once they're completely vaccinated and have reached their crucial socialization duration in between 12-16 weeks old. Discover the distinctions in between day care and boarding to make the very best decision for your puppy.

Socialization
As young puppies age, it ends up being increasingly important to mingle them with dogs of comparable personalities. Young puppies with restricted exposure to other canines can develop fears and hostilities that influence their capability to live pleased, healthy lives as adults. Childcare gives the possibility to introduce your puppy to various other pets at a secure, regulated speed so they can develop confidence in their interactions with various other pets and individuals.

Pet dogs likewise flourish on consistency, so beginning a routine early will help your pup end up being much more adaptable. Pups are well-known for their mischievous natures and countless power, and day care will provide framework and positive reinforcement so they can learn just how to play properly.

Nearly all daycares call for core and kennel coughing vaccinations, and most will certainly do a character check to ensure your pet quadrates other pets. Make certain to ask about their cleaning methods also; you want your pet dog to be in a clean, healthy setting.

Mental Excitement
Much like kids, puppies call for lots of focus and treatment. They are eager to play and discover, however also require to rest and consume on a foreseeable schedule. Pet day care supplies a risk-free and stimulating setting where young puppies can find out, grow, and love the assistance of experienced team.

Socialization at dog day care helps pet dogs build self-confidence and learn just how to check out body movement in different scenarios. This makes them much better able to navigate social setups and reduces anxiousness and aggression later on.

In addition to exercise, day care gives mental excitement with a selection of activities, consisting of interactive fetch video games and treats-dispensing challenge playthings. These activities maintain pups involved and mentally energetic, preventing monotony and destructive habits in the house.

Exercise
Pups have lots of power and need to work out-- especially rounding up breeds like Labrador Retrievers and Pit Bulls. Exercise can aid with balance and proprioceptive training, obedience command acknowledgment, agility training, stamina structure, and mood improving.

Yet it is essential to bear in mind that young puppies are still expanding and need to be cautious not to exaggerate their exercise. Exaggerating workouts can damage the development layers in their limbs which can bring about joint issues in the future in life.

Pups ought to likewise depend on date on their inoculations prior to participating in team tasks and playing with various other pets at daycare. Ask your veterinarian concerning what inoculations they recommend and what a risk-free play schedule is for your young puppy. It's likewise helpful for young puppies to have a sneak peek visit with their brand-new childcare before they start attending regularly so they can satisfy the team and other puppies, and obtain used to the daily regular! This can aid ease the tension of transitioning to childcare and help them readjust more efficiently when you drop them off.

Training
Pups that aren't trained to behave properly can easily become bored and discover devastating outlets for their energy. Lots of pup daycares have actually committed training employee that can aid your canine with standard obedience and leash abilities. This can also help them to be much safer in even more difficult settings like group play sessions.

To make certain that your puppy will have an effective transition to childcare, it's a good idea to see the facility with them during their critical socialization duration between 12 and 16 weeks. This will certainly acquaint them with the atmosphere and individuals while they are still receptive to brand-new experiences.
